This week, Mooney International parted ways with CEO Dr. Vivek Saxena. There is, as of yet, no official word on why Saxena and Mooney split. Though he held the position for less than a year, a lot happened on his watch, including certification of the Ovation Ultra and the Acclaim Ultra.

Saxena’s resume before joining Mooney in August of last year is impressive. In addition to holding a PhD in Applied Mathematics and Aerospace Engineering from the University of Cambridge, he worked for Pratt & Whitney in various positions for nearly 16 years and taught Cornell University. Mooney’s current CFO, Albert Li, will be taking the helm until a new CEO is chosen.
